Step-by-Step Connection Process

Connecting your Sensi thermostat involves several steps. This process can easily be broken down into the following stages: Installation, Setup, and Connection to Wi-Fi.

1. Installation of Sensi Thermostat

Proper installation is crucial for seamless operation. Follow these steps:

1.1 Turn Off Power

Before installing, always turn off power to your HVAC system. Locate your circuit breaker and turn it off to avoid any issues while working with electrical components.

1.2 Remove the Old Thermostat

Carefully remove the existing thermostat. Take pictures of the wiring configuration for reference. Disconnect the wires and label them accordingly using tape.

1.3 Install Sensi’s Base Plate

Use the provided screws to secure Sensi’s base plate to the wall. Ensure it is level to maintain accuracy in temperature readings.

1.4 Connect the Wires

Refer to the pictures you took earlier for guidance. Connect the wires to the corresponding terminals on the Sensi thermostat.

Wire Color Terminal Description
Red (R) R Power supply from the HVAC system.
White (W) W Heat signal wire.
Yellow (Y) Y Cooling signal wire.
Green (G) G Fan signal wire.

1.5 Attach the Thermostat

Snap the Sensi thermostat onto the base plate, ensuring it is securely attached.

1.6 Restore Power

Turn the power back on at the circuit breaker and check if the thermostat powers on.

2. Setting Up the Sensi App

Once your Sensi thermostat is installed, it’s time to set up the mobile application for remote control.

2.1 Download and Open the Sensi App

Navigate to the App Store or Google Play and download the Sensi app. Open it and create an account.

2.2 Set Up Your Thermostat

In the app, select “Add a Device” and follow the prompts. The app will guide you through setting up your thermostat, including naming it based on its location (e.g., living room, bedroom).

2.3 Create a Home Profile

The app may prompt you to create a home profile, which can include details about your HVAC system and preferences. This information will help the thermostat optimize your heating and cooling.

3. Connecting to Wi-Fi

Having successfully set up the Sensi app, the next critical step is connecting your thermostat to your Wi-Fi network.

3.1 Access Wi-Fi Settings in the App

Navigate to the settings within the Sensi app and select “Wi-Fi Settings.”

3.2 Select Your Wi-Fi Network

A list of available networks will appear. Select your home Wi-Fi network and enter the password when prompted.

3.3 Confirm Connection

Once connected, the Sensi thermostat will indicate successful Wi-Fi connectivity, allowing you to control it from your smartphone or tablet.

Troubleshooting Common Connectivity Issues

Despite following the above steps, you may encounter connectivity issues. Here are some common hiccups and their solutions:

1. Thermostat not connecting to Wi-Fi

  • Ensure that your Wi-Fi network is functional. Restart your router if necessary.
  • Check the distance between your thermostat and router. If too far, consider moving your router closer or installing a Wi-Fi extender.

2. Sensi app not recognizing the thermostat

  • Restart the app and ensure that you are logged into the correct account.
  • Verify that the thermostat is powered on. If not, check the installation and power source.

How do I connect my Sensi Thermostat to Wi-Fi?

To connect your Sensi Thermostat to Wi-Fi, start by ensuring that your Wi-Fi network is functioning properly. On your thermostat, navigate to the settings menu and select “Wi-Fi.” From there, the device will scan for available networks. Choose your Wi-Fi network from the list, and enter your Wi-Fi password when prompted.

Once you have entered the correct credentials, your Sensi Thermostat will attempt to connect. You should receive a confirmation message on the thermostat display once the connection is successful. If you encounter any connectivity issues, make sure your router is nearby and that there are no interference issues with other electronic devices.

Is my Sensi Thermostat compatible with other smart home devices?

Yes, the Sensi Thermostat is compatible with various smart home ecosystems, including Amazon Alexa, Google Assistant, and Apple HomeKit. This compatibility allows you to integrate your thermostat into your existing smart home setup, enabling voice control and automation features. For example, you can use voice commands to adjust the temperature or turn the system on and off through compatible devices.

To set up these integrations, you’ll need to follow the instructions in the Sensi app or on the respective smart assistant’s app. The setup process usually involves linking your Sensi account with the smart home platform, providing you with seamless control over your home’s climate.

How do I troubleshoot connection issues with my Sensi Thermostat?

If you are experiencing connection issues with your Sensi Thermostat, start by checking the status of your Wi-Fi network. Make sure your router is working correctly, and try resetting it if necessary. Additionally, ensure that your thermostat is within a reasonable range of the router to maintain a strong signal. If you are in a location with multiple Wi-Fi networks, ensure your thermostat is connected to the correct one.

If the Wi-Fi connection still isn’t working, you may want to reset the thermostat to its factory settings. This process typically involves holding down specific buttons on the device, as outlined in the user manual. After resetting, you can attempt to reconnect the thermostat to Wi-Fi following the initial setup process.
